Degenerative disc disease (DDD) is a common condition influencing the spine, often associated with aging but also influenced by lifestyle, genes, and injury. The spinal discs, situated in between vertebrae, work as paddings and shock absorbers, maintaining the spine's flexibility and enabling a vast array of motion. Over time, these discs can undertake degeneration, leading to pain, rigidity, and limited mobility. While the term "disease" might suggest a progressive worsening, degenerative disc disease doesn't always deteriorate predictably; for some, symptoms may stabilize or improve over time.

One of the main contributors to disc degeneration is age. As we grow older, the spine's discs lose water content, becoming thinner and less resilient. This dehydration can weaken the structural honesty of the disc, making it more at risk to damages. By the time most people reach their 30s or 40s, the wear and tear on their spinal discs can begin to come to be recognizable. However, not every person will certainly experience pain or minimized function because the degree of discomfort varies extensively relying on everyone's special physiology and activity level.

Genes also plays a substantial duty in establishing whether somebody will establish DDD. Some people inherit a hereditary proneness to spine problems, which can materialize in the form of more delicate discs. Research has actually revealed that households with a history of back concerns may hand down genes associated with disc degeneration. This predisposition does not assure DDD, however it does enhance the risk, specifically when integrated with lifestyle elements such as smoking, obesity, or taking part in high-impact tasks.

Injuries or repeated stress to the spine can also exacerbate the start of degenerative disc disease. Injury, such as a fall or car crash, can quicken the break down of a spinal disc by interrupting its typical functioning. People engaged in literally demanding work or sporting activities that put repetitive stress on the back, like hefty training or intense operating, may also be at higher danger of developing DDD. The collective impact of these actions can damage the discs over time, causing tears in the external layer of the disc (the annulus fibrosus), making them more vulnerable to degeneration.

Pain is a key sign associated with degenerative disc disease. However, the level and area of pain can vary substantially depending upon which part of the spine is affected. DDD can occur anywhere along the spine, however it's most commonly seen in the cervical (neck) and lumbar (reduced back) regions. Pain from DDD can range from moderate to severe and may be recurring or chronic. It often presents as a plain ache, pain, or burning experience that radiates via nearby locations, including the arms, shoulders, and legs, relying on which disc is affected. This pain is typically even worse when sitting, flexing, or twisting and may be eliminated by lying down or turning.

An additional sign regularly associated with DDD is stiffness in the affected location. As the discs degenerate, they lose height, leading to a constricting of the areas in between the vertebrae. This loss of height reduces flexibility and wheelchair, making everyday motions like flexing over or turning the neck uneasy. Over time, the loss of disc height can also lead to extra difficulties such as nerve impingement. When a disc degenerates, it can bulge exterior or herniate, pressing versus nearby nerves. This pressure on the nerves often causes pain, tingling, or tingling that can radiate via the limbs, a condition known as radiculopathy.

Despite the discomfort, not all cases of degenerative disc disease require surgical intervention. Treatment is often traditional, concentrating on pain management and improving capability through non-invasive approaches. Physical treatment, for example, can be extremely reliable in enhancing the muscles surrounding the spine, aiding to support the affected discs. Exercise and targeted extending regimens help improve flexibility and range of motion while reducing tightness and pain. Furthermore, low-impact tasks like strolling, swimming, and cycling are often suggested to maintain spinal wellness without putting too much stress on the back.

Anti-inflammatory medicines and painkiller can help relieve discomfort, especially during flare-ups. However, these are typically recommended for temporary alleviation, as prolonged use of medicines can cause negative effects. In cases where pain is extreme, and non-surgical treatments do not give adequate relief, spinal injections may be utilized. These injections normally have corticosteroids and anesthetics, which help reduce inflammation and numb the pain. However, like other treatments, spinal injections are not หมอนรองกระดูกเสื่อม a cure for DDD and typically provide momentary alleviation.

When conventional approaches fall short to regulate symptoms or when nerve compression brings about severe pain or motor weakness, surgery may be considered. The surgical options for degenerative disc disease vary, with the most common treatments being spinal combination and synthetic disc replacement. Spinal fusion involves joining 2 or more vertebrae with each other to reduce motion and maintain the spine. Although reliable in many cases, this treatment may restrict spinal flexibility. Additionally, fabricated disc replacement intends to maintain the spine's motion by changing the damaged disc with a prosthetic one, though it is not appropriate for all clients.

Degenerative disc disease can be managed and does not always mean a life of chronic pain. For many, lifestyle adjustments play a crucial duty in taking care of the condition. Maintaining a healthy and balanced weight helps in reducing the tons on the spine, while quitting smoking boosts blood circulation and, subsequently, the supply of nutrients to the discs. Participating in a routine exercise regimen, concentrating on enhancing core and back muscle mass, can improve spine stability and reduce stress on the discs. For those who operate in less active atmospheres, guaranteeing proper posture and taking normal breaks to stand or stretch can go a long way in maintaining spinal health and wellness.

Emotional aspects, such as stress and stress and anxiety, may also influence the perception of pain. Mind-body strategies, consisting of mindfulness, meditation, and cognitive behavior modification, are in some cases employed to help people manage chronic pain better. Studies suggest that people that participate in these methods may experience less pain and boosted lifestyle by learning to manage their body's feedback to discomfort.

Living with degenerative disc disease calls for perseverance and adaptability. While no cure exists, the range of treatments readily available enables many people to manage symptoms and maintain a top quality of life. The condition may change, with periods of intense discomfort interspersed with times of minimal symptoms. As science proceeds, treatments for DDD will continue to develop, using intend to those affected by this common yet complicated condition.
